Factory staffers thrash health officials: Raid on fake beverages



By Our Correspondent


SIALKOT, Sept 28: Owner of a fake beverage manufacturing factory and his accomplices thrashed the members of a health department team when it raided the installation in Douburji Malhiyaan locality.

The team consisting of district sanitary inspector, assistant sanitary inspector and other officials raided the factory and caught staffers preparing phony cold drinks. They also seized a huge cache of fake cold drinks.

Factory owner Arif and his companions Javaid, Mudassar, Bilal and Mian Akhtar later overpowered the officials and thrashed them.

Locals shifted the injured to Govt. Allama Iqbal Memorial Hospital in critical condition. The Sadar police registered a case.

Meanwhile, Daska revenue DDO Fiaz Ahmad Mohal raided several filling stations and arrested Malik Rafaqat and Muhammad Anwar for selling adulterated petrol and diesel. The police registered separate cases.

THEFT: Thieves entered a utility store in Lorhiki village near Daska and fled after collecting goods worth Rs150, 000. The police registered a case.

CARGO: The Qatar Airways has announced launching its international cargo flights from Sialkot to Doha from Oct 27. Initially, the airline will operate a weekly flight between the two cities.

Officials of the Qatar Airways and management of the Sialkot International Airport Limited (SIAL) signed a memorandum of understanding (MoU) at a ceremony held here recently.

SIAL chairman Ghulam Mustafa Chaudhry, senior vice-chairman Dr. Sarfraz Bashir and general manager Muhammad Nawaz Chaudhry were present on this occasion.

SECURITY: Police have divided Sialkot district into two sectors and five sub-sectors under a security plan that is meant for Eidul Fitr.

Talking to newsmen here on Sunday, Sialkot District Police Officer Muhammad Ameen said 1,089 Eid congregations across the district would be provided security cover.

CASE REGISTERED: Daska City police have registered a case against a United Bank man for threatening a bank official on phone.

UBL official Waqas Naeem has been accused of hurling threats at UBL Gujranwala District Manager Muhammad Iqbal. Iqbal has got registered a fraud case against Naeem's uncle Tanveer and he is now behind the bars.

Naeem is allegedly pressing Iqbal to withdraw the case against Tanveer.
